Project Assistants support our project teams with a wide range of administrative, project coordination and scientific tasks. The role is therefore varied, and, in a typical week, your time will be divided across both internal projects that contribute to the successful operation of your division, as well as multiple scientific projects for our clients in the healthcare sector that will span several different disease areas.

Project-wide administrative tasks may include collating reference packs, running database searches, purchasing articles, contacting academic authors, and setting up project folders and project timelines. You will also have the opportunity to apply your scientific understanding to project work for clients. These tasks can include screening records for relevance to research questions, proofreading scientific materials and reformatting documents in line with journal submission and/or client guidelines. In addition, you will work closely with Project Managers to play an increasing role in project co-ordination, including supporting the day-to-day coordination of the project team and the preparation of progress reports for clients. You will be expected to identify and suggest process improvements to enhance quality and efficiency of the team.

Key responsibilities will include:

  • Formatting, consistency and general quality control review of scientific documents, including reimbursement submissions, reports, slide sets, manuscripts, abstracts and posters
  • Reformatting of scientific documents to ensure adherence to client requirements and/or relevant journal submission guidelines
  • Supporting the accurate referencing of scientific materials, including preparing reference packs
  • Assisting Project Managers with client and author communication on multi-component projects, and the production of progress reports and summaries that enhance the level of customer service delivered
  • Supporting the development of client proposals and tracking the sent dates and associated responses
  • Coordinating logistics and providing project support for events and meetings
  • Ownership of tasks in our project management system to support the correct budgeting and invoicing of projects
  • Scheduling meetings, and recording minutes and coordinating their distribution
  • Assisting the team with planning and the development of planning tools to optimize the productivity of the team and cross-collaboration between the team and other divisions

About Costello Medical

Costello Medical is a rapidly growing global healthcare agency specializing in medical communications, market access and health economic and outcomes research. We work with a wide range of clients, including the industrys most successful pharmaceutical and medical technology companies, patient and public health bodies and charitable organizations. Our lasting client partnerships create a direct and measurable impact on the successful launch of novel therapies and devices across a wide range of disease areas.
